The same lineup that has Louisville City FC off to a 2-0 start will return for Saturday’s 4 p.m. kickoff against Birmingham Legion FC.
Coach Danny Cruz elected for only one change on his 19-player team sheet, making Jorge Gonzalez available as a substitute at Lynn Family Stadium.
With LouCity sporting a 5-2-3 formation, Damian Las remains in goal behind center backs Kyle Adams, Arturo Ordóñez and Sean Totsch. The group has conceded just once in 180 minutes so far this year.
Jake Morris, left, and Jansen Wilson, right will man the wings as Taylor Davila and Elijah Wynder take up midfield spots.
The front three consists of Adrien Perez, Wilson Harris and Ray Serrano, who enters off arguably his best performance in purple. Serrano scored a goal, earned a penalty kick and saw a deflected pass lead to a goal in last weekend’s win over Pittsburgh Riverhounds SC.
It’s a 19-player team sheet thanks to the inclusion of Hayden Stamps. The LouCity Academy standout is permitted a spot on the bench without taking a professional teammate’s spot thanks to a new 2024 USL Championship rule for players under age 17.
